The Rubber Testing Equipment is witnessing growing demand as industries place strong emphasis on accuracy and reliability. Over 60% of manufacturers prioritize consistent material validation, driving the adoption of testing systems that measure tensile strength, hardness, and durability. These solutions ensure that final products meet performance and compliance benchmarks.

Shift Toward Automated Systems
More than 55% of rubber producers have adopted automated testing technologies to reduce manual errors and enhance efficiency. These solutions provide real-time monitoring and actionable insights, resulting in fewer defects and improved quality assurance. The rising dependence on automation underlines the industry’s focus on consistency and safety.

Innovation in Testing Technology
Nearly 40% of testing equipment integrates smart sensors and digital analytics, transforming how quality checks are performed. Advanced features such as automated calibration and non-destructive testing are making processes faster and more reliable. This technology-driven shift is strengthening adoption rates while ensuring superior traceability and operational accuracy.

Investments in R&D Capabilities
With more than 45% of research facilities upgrading their testing infrastructure, R&D remains a strong growth catalyst for this market. Modern laboratories are leveraging advanced testing tools to create sustainable and high-performance rubber products. This momentum is shaping the future of rubber innovation while aligning with stricter industrial standards.
